XC6209B512DR-G Description
The XC6209B512DR-G is a high-performance linear regulator designed by Torex Semiconductor Ltd., a leading manufacturer in the power management integrated circuit (PMIC) industry. This regulator is part of the XC6209 series and offers a fixed output voltage of 5.1V with a maximum output current of 150mA. It is designed for surface mount applications and comes in a 6USPB package, making it suitable for compact and space-constrained designs.
XC6209B512DR-G Features
- Output Type: Fixed, providing a stable 5.1V output voltage.
- Input Voltage Range: Capable of handling input voltages up to 10V, ensuring compatibility with a wide range of power sources.
- Output Current: Delivers a maximum output current of 150mA, suitable for various low-power applications.
- Low Dropout Voltage: With a maximum dropout voltage of 0.21V at 100mA, the XC6209B512DR-G ensures high efficiency even at low input voltages.
- Low Quiescent Current: Features a low quiescent current of 50 µA, which is crucial for battery-operated devices to extend battery life.
- High PSRR: Offers a high power supply rejection ratio (PSRR) of 70dB at 10kHz, effectively filtering out noise from the power supply.
- Enable Control: Includes an enable feature, allowing the regulator to be turned on or off, which is useful for power management and reducing power consumption in standby mode.
- Over Current Protection: Provides over current protection to safeguard the device and connected circuits from damage due to excessive current.
- Compliance and Packaging: The XC6209B512DR-G is REACH unaffected and RoHS3 compliant, ensuring environmental safety. It is packaged in tape and reel (TR) format, facilitating easy handling and integration into automated assembly processes.
